Thursday, February 28, 2008A widely anticipated counterbid for waste management group Biffa (BIFF) looks unlikely after the company confirmed that rival parties to the Montagu-led 350p per share offer had dropped plans for a competing bid. Shares in Biffa dropped 6% to 345.75p in response. Private equity group Terra Firma and industrial giant Suez were rumoured to have been the rival parties. Shareholders will now vote on 12 March over Montagu’s £1.2 billion takeover offer.
Shares says: Investors will be disappointed not to get a higher price, but it seems Montagu will win. DC
